I've got to leave the coach for the next 6-8 hours, or I'd call HWH for assistance.
Not sure what is going on, some because I may have missed a warning light one time, and the second because I've been lifting/lowering the tag a few times in this sequence too.
I've had two times out of the last four, when getting ready to get underway, that the coach did not seem to go into travel mode properly. The control panel light was green, and no warning red HWH light. Dumping air, hitting reset, and then leveling buttons again, seemed to get me into the right ride traveling mode. (Or, it just could have been luck from dumping the air, and looked closer to proper ride height. I did not dump all air out, just enough to have the coach settle some all around.)
The last two times I've gone into a campsite, I've had to lift the tag to make sharp cuts, putting the tag down again when complete. What I did not notice, was if the red HWH dash light stayed on after putting the tag back down. After completing the leveling sequence, the red dash HWH light was still on. This I know for sure.
So, I don't know if I have a sticking/broken ride height valve, or if the tag sensors have a problem, or a confused control panel brain?
Any tips on things to look for to eliminate problems would be appreciated. (I can if needed, manually set ride height and pull the fuse. So do not feel 'stranded' - which is a good thing!
Believe I have the 2000 CAN system, but going off of memory here, could be a 600 series. Believe it is a three ride height valve system, not four.
